200 Hour Vinyasa Yoga Teacher Training
Our 200-hour Vinyasa Yoga Teacher Training is fully accredited through Yoga Alliance. The program meets over the course of five months, with sessions held on three weekdays and two weekends. In addition to in-person training, you'll complete 20 non-contact hours through self-study, assignments, and practice teaching.

Curriculum & Teachers
Each day will include an asana practice, pranayama and meditation. The rest of the day will be thoughtfully structured to include posture breakdown, anatomy, philosophy, and practice teaching.
The majority of training will be led by Amanda Steadman E-RYT 500 and Amanda Peruzzi E-RYT 500. Guest teachers will bring their unique expertise to the training. Brianna Beard will guide you through postures, mudras, and more; Vincent Burke will lead sessions on yoga philosophy; Ashleigh Whitfield will share her knowledge of anatomy; Tara Blackburn will teach mandala sequencing; and Erin Kolenda will help you activate your authentic voice.
